Backpacker’s Guide to Ellerslie-Greenlane

Hostels in Ellerslie-Greenlane are a great choice for travelers who want a mix of calm suburban life and easy access to the heart of Auckland. This area is not as noisy as the central city, yet you are only a short train ride away from downtown. For backpackers and budget travelers, this balance makes Ellerslie-Greenlane a timeless pick.

The district is best known for its big green spaces, the famous Ellerslie Racecourse, and the historic Cornwall Park with views of One Tree Hill. These spots have been local favorites for decades and will remain so for years to come. Staying here gives you a more relaxed side of Auckland while still keeping you connected to everything important.

Getting Around

Transportation in Ellerslie-Greenlane is simple and reliable. You can easily get into the city center or move around Auckland without trouble.

  • Train stations - Ellerslie Station and Greenlane Station connect you directly to Auckland’s central business district.
  • Buses - Many bus lines pass through, making it easy to reach nearby neighborhoods.
  • Walking and cycling - The area is pedestrian-friendly, with safe paths and parks that are great for short walks or bike rides.

Timeless Landmarks

Ellerslie-Greenlane is not just a place to sleep. It has landmarks and green spaces that give character to the district.

  • Ellerslie Racecourse - A historic spot where horse racing has been part of local culture for generations.
  • Cornwall Park and One Tree Hill - A must-visit for anyone in the area. The park is perfect for picnics, long walks, or watching the city views from the volcanic hilltop.
  • Alexandra Park - Another racing ground with a long-standing role in the community.

Culture and Atmosphere

Ellerslie-Greenlane mixes suburban calm with community traditions. Backpackers who enjoy slower moments will feel at home here.

  • Community vibe - Locals are friendly, and the pace of life is more relaxed than downtown Auckland.
  • Local food - Cafes and takeaways offer classic Kiwi bites at fair prices. Many have been here for years, serving both locals and travelers.
  • Nature and culture blend - Visiting Cornwall Park is not just about trees—it’s a cultural experience tied to Auckland’s history.
